Table 1.

Coefficients for K corrections as a function of redshift for 10 d Cepheids.

Λ a b c

HST/WFC3
F555W 0.0130 −2.3909
F814W 0.0137 −0.6839
F160W 0.0044 −0.1708 −3.7457
WH, VI 0.0038 0.1416

2MASS

J 0.0065 −0.1980 −11.1874
Ks 0.0037 1.0587 −3.1459

JWST/NIRCAM

F115W 0.0084 −0.6372
F150W 0.0051 −0.3688
F200W 0.0013 1.1349 −8.6439
F277W −0.0003 0.8735

Notes. K corrections for 10 d Cepheids are computed using mag. Coefficients are limited to z < 0.03 for linear relations and to 0.005 < z < 0.03 for quadratic ones. Quadratic relations were adopted if nonlinear behavior is readily apparent from inspecting the computed values of , which include host reddening equivalent to E(B − V)host = 0.20 mag that is corrected using apparent color excess.
